[yocto] [PATCH 02/14][KERNEL] meta: replace open-coded hpet options with hpet feature

tom.zanussi at intel.com tom.zanussi at intel.com
Fri May 27 13:44:56 PDT 2011


From: Tom Zanussi <tom.zanussi at intel.com>

Have common-pc-64 use the hpet feature, and remove the corresponding
options in common-pc64.cfg.  Also remove the hpet options from arm and
ppc machines where they're noops.

Signed-off-by: Tom Zanussi <tom.zanussi at intel.com>
---
 .../arm-versatile-926ejs/arm-versatile-926ejs.cfg  |    1 -
 .../kernel-cache/bsp/common-pc-64/common-pc-64.cfg |    3 ---
 .../kernel-cache/bsp/common-pc-64/common-pc-64.scc |    1 +
 .../cfg/kernel-cache/bsp/qemu-ppc32/qemu-ppc32.cfg |    1 -
 4 files changed, 1 insertions(+), 5 deletions(-)

diff --git a/meta/cfg/kernel-cache/bsp/arm-versatile-926ejs/arm-versatile-926ejs.cfg b/meta/cfg/kernel-cache/bsp/arm-versatile-926ejs/arm-versatile-926ejs.cfg
index fc006f8..616df5b 100644
--- a/meta/cfg/kernel-cache/bsp/arm-versatile-926ejs/arm-versatile-926ejs.cfg
+++ b/meta/cfg/kernel-cache/bsp/arm-versatile-926ejs/arm-versatile-926ejs.cfg
@@ -85,7 +85,6 @@ CONFIG_TIMER_STATS=y
 
 # CONFIG_NO_HZ is not set
 # CONFIG_HIGH_RES_TIMERS is not set
-CONFIG_HPET_TIMER=y
 CONFIG_CPU_FREQ_GOV_ONDEMAND=y
 CONFIG_USB_SUSPEND=y
 CONFIG_SND_AC97_POWER_SAVE=y
diff --git a/meta/cfg/kernel-cache/bsp/common-pc-64/common-pc-64.cfg b/meta/cfg/kernel-cache/bsp/common-pc-64/common-pc-64.cfg
index deedd17..4914266 100644
--- a/meta/cfg/kernel-cache/bsp/common-pc-64/common-pc-64.cfg
+++ b/meta/cfg/kernel-cache/bsp/common-pc-64/common-pc-64.cfg
@@ -26,8 +26,6 @@ CONFIG_X86_CPUID=y
 CONFIG_SCHED_SMT=y
 CONFIG_NR_CPUS=24
 
-CONFIG_HPET_TIMER=y
-
 CONFIG_PM=y
 CONFIG_ACPI=y
 # CONFIG_ACPI_AC is not set
@@ -57,7 +55,6 @@ CONFIG_E1000=y
 
 CONFIG_RTC_CLASS=y
 CONFIG_RTC_DRV_CMOS=y
-CONFIG_HPET_EMULATE_RTC=y
 
 CONFIG_PARPORT=m
 CONFIG_PARPORT_PC=m
diff --git a/meta/cfg/kernel-cache/bsp/common-pc-64/common-pc-64.scc b/meta/cfg/kernel-cache/bsp/common-pc-64/common-pc-64.scc
index a468b71..e193206 100644
--- a/meta/cfg/kernel-cache/bsp/common-pc-64/common-pc-64.scc
+++ b/meta/cfg/kernel-cache/bsp/common-pc-64/common-pc-64.scc
@@ -1,5 +1,6 @@
 kconf hardware common-pc-64.cfg
 kconf hardware common-pc-64-graphics.cfg
 
+include features/hpet/hpet.scc
 include features/latencytop/latencytop.scc
 include features/profiling/profiling.scc
diff --git a/meta/cfg/kernel-cache/bsp/qemu-ppc32/qemu-ppc32.cfg b/meta/cfg/kernel-cache/bsp/qemu-ppc32/qemu-ppc32.cfg
index 311c622..950d87a 100644
--- a/meta/cfg/kernel-cache/bsp/qemu-ppc32/qemu-ppc32.cfg
+++ b/meta/cfg/kernel-cache/bsp/qemu-ppc32/qemu-ppc32.cfg
@@ -36,7 +36,6 @@ CONFIG_X86_UP_APIC=y
 CONFIG_X86_LOCAL_APIC=y
 
 CONFIG_TIMER_STATS=y
-CONFIG_HPET_TIMER=y
 CONFIG_CPU_FREQ_ONDEMAND=y
 CONFIG_USB_SUSPEND=y
 CONFIG_TIMER_STATS=y
-- 
1.7.0.4




More information about the yocto mailing list